How To Choose The Best BB Lotion
A BB lotion is not a foundation and not a plain moisturizer — it sits exactly in the middle, so you need to evaluate it differently. The three pillars that define a great BB lotion are coverage texture, skincare benefits, and SPF reliability.
Coverage Texture — Sheer Versus Buildable
Some BB lotions are whisper-thin and only blur redness, while others can be layered to hide dark spots. If you have rosacea or hyperpigmentation, look for a formula described as “buildable” or “medium coverage” rather than “ultra-sheer.” For normal or combination skin that just wants a uniform look, a lightweight, single-layer finish is ideal.
Skincare Ingredients — Beyond Just Tint
The best BB lotions contain hyaluronic acid for hydration, niacinamide for calming, or ceramides for barrier repair. Jojoba oil and vitamin E add nourishment without clogging pores. Avoid formulas that rely solely on silicone for slip — they can feel smooth initially but cause congestion over time.
SPF Protection — Mineral Versus Chemical
Most BB lotions include SPF, but not all sunscreens are equal. Mineral-based SPF (zinc oxide or titanium dioxide) is gentler for sensitive skin and works immediately. Chemical sunscreens require 15-20 minutes to activate. Look for “broad spectrum” on the label, and consider SPF 30 as the minimum effective dose for daily wear.

1. CeraVe AM Facial Moisturizing Lotion with SPF 30
This is not a tinted BB cream in the traditional sense — it is a dermatologist-favorite moisturizer with SPF 30 that acts as a perfect canvas. The MVE technology delivers hydration gradually throughout the day, so your skin never feels tight or greasy. Formulated with three essential ceramides, niacinamide, and hyaluronic acid, it supports the skin barrier while providing broad-spectrum UV protection. The non-greasy, fragrance-free formula spreads easily and absorbs quickly, leaving a natural finish that works beautifully under makeup or alone.
Users consistently report that it layers well with serums and doesn’t pill, a common frustration with SPF moisturizers. The oil-free, non-comedogenic composition means it won’t clog pores — critical for acne-prone and combination skin types. While it does not offer the tinted coverage of a traditional BB lotion, its skin-perfecting hydration and reliable SPF make it the smartest daily investment for anyone prioritizing long-term skin health over sheer color.
The 3-ounce tube is generously sized for a facial product, and the pump dispenser ensures hygienic, controlled application. Recommended by the Skin Cancer Foundation, this is the choice for buyers who want a premium, science-backed base that genuinely improves skin texture over time.

2. NIVEA BB Cream 5-in-1 Hydrating Day Cream
NIVEA’s 5-in-1 BB cream hits a sweet spot for those who want a true hybrid — it hydrates, evens tone, covers minor imperfections, refines pores, and delivers a radiant finish. The formula is built around organic jojoba oil, which closely mimics the skin’s natural sebum, providing deep nourishment without clogging. Mineral pigments give a light, natural-looking tint that blends effortlessly into light skin tones, making it ideal for a simplified morning routine.
Customer feedback highlights the 24-hour moisturisation claim as realistic — the cream keeps dry areas comfortable without turning oily in the T-zone. It applies smoothly with fingers or a sponge, and the lightweight texture means you can layer it for slightly more coverage without caking. Dermatologically tested, it is suitable for regular daily use and doesn’t irritate even when applied near the eyes.
One limitation is the shade range — it is specifically formulated for light skin tones, so those with medium or deeper complexions may find the tint too pale. However, for its target demographic, this is a trouble-free, reliable option that delivers exactly what it promises: a natural, healthy glow in one step.

3. Physicians Formula Mineral Wear Diamond Perfector BB Cream
This BB cream is for those who want their skin to look alive — not just hidden. The 10-in-1 formula combines moisturizing, concealing, and illuminating benefits with a touch of lustrous diamond dust that catches light naturally. It is talc-free and specifically developed for extra sensitive or breakout-prone skin, so you get a lit-from-within glow without the risk of irritation. The mineral water base adds a soothing, cooling sensation during application.
Users with fair to light skin report that it dries quickly to a soft peach finish, doesn’t smear eyeliner, and blurs the appearance of pores. For rosacea sufferers, the lightweight coverage evens out redness without stinging. The cruelty-free formulation is a bonus for ethically conscious buyers. However, the coverage is extremely sheer — some customers found it only adds dewy sparkles rather than actual skin evening, so this is not the choice if you need to conceal significant discoloration.
It works best when applied with a damp sponge on a moisturized face. Fingertips or dry brushes can cause patchiness. The travel-friendly packaging makes it easy to toss in a bag for touch-ups throughout the day.

4. Garnier Skin Naturals Combination to Oily Skin BB Medium
Garnier’s medium shade BB cream is engineered for combination to oily skin, and it delivers on its promise to mattify while reducing the appearance of pores. The formula uses ultra-thin mineral pigments and hyaluronic acid to provide a natural finish that doesn’t slide off by midday. At SPF 25, it offers decent daily sun protection, though not as robust as SPF 30 options. It is dermatologically tested, non-comedogenic, and approved by Leaping Bunny for cruelty-free standards.
Long-time users describe it as their go-to foundation replacement because it evens skin tone without looking cakey or thick. The lightweight texture feels like nothing on the skin, which is a major win for those who dislike the sensation of heavy makeup. Some older users with drier skin found the formula slightly thick and less moisturizing than expected, so this is best suited for those with normal to oily tendencies rather than mature or dry skin.
The 50ml tube is compact and travel-friendly. Coverage is light to medium — enough to blur imperfections but not enough to fully conceal active breakouts. It is a reliable budget-friendly workhorse for daily wear.

5. Garnier BB Natural Skin 50 ml
This is the original Garnier BB cream that built a cult following for its blendable, skin-like finish. The “halftone” shade sits between light and medium, making it a versatile match for many skin tones that don’t fit neatly into fair or medium categories. The texture is noticeably lighter than the Combination to Oily version, gliding on smoothly and absorbing quickly for a no-makeup-makeup look that lasts all day without smearing or turning greasy.
Loyal users who have relied on this product for years praise its ability to match their natural skin color perfectly and provide just enough coverage to even out redness. The price point makes it easy to stock up, especially since it has been difficult to find in physical stores recently. Some international customers noted the shade is too dark or too light depending on their skin tone, so color matching can be hit-or-miss without testing in person.
It does not advertise a specific SPF or fancy active ingredients — this is a straightforward, no-fuss BB cream that prioritizes texture and natural appearance above all else. If you want a reliable daily tinted moisturizer that feels like nothing on your skin, this is a strong entry-level contender.
